‘Evil Dead II: 25th Anniversary Edition’ Dated for Blu-ray

From horror master Sam Raimi (The Evil Dead, Drag Me to Hell, Army of Darkness) and starring the effervescent Bruce Campbell (The Evil Dead, Army of Darkness), Evil Dead II gets the deluxe Blu-ray treatment November 15 from Lionsgate.

Ranked #19 in Entertainment Weekly’s “Top 50 Cult Films” list, Evil Dead II has been hailed as “one of the most visually inventive, relentless and truly original films ever made” (BBC). The Evil Dead II: 25th Anniversary Edition is packed with all-new special features that revisit every aspect of the film’s shoot with over 20 cast and crew members, plus tons of existing content and a thrilling new High-Definition 1080P transfer.

The lone survivor after an attack of flesh-eating spirits, Ash (Campbell) retreats to the woods with his girlfriend, Linda (Denise Bixler, Crisis in the Kremlin). There, Ash plays her a recording of a professor’s readings from the Book of the Dead. The spell unleashes an evil force to take over Linda’s body and turns her into a monstrous Deadite, threatening to do the same to Ash. When the professor’s daughter and her friends arrive, the evening unravels into a gory and comic battle with a chainsaw, a shotgun and a flying eyeball.
